I've seen some LOVELY pieces in antiques shops, and the prices on antique jewelry tends not to really be that shocking and outrageous. Especially for semi-precious stones like Opals, amethyst, and carnelian. I completely fell in love with this Art-Noveau style butterfly brooch which had teardrop shaped opals which created the shape of the wings, and tiny jade-chip eyes.
